Wireless Access, Hardware and Software
The John Carroll School provides wireless access in all student areas. In addition to the 1:1 program, the school maintains over 75 desktop computers in labs for specialized purposes including the yearbook, newspaper, literary magazine, CAD and the Language Lab. Local server space as well as cloud-based storage are provided for all students to ensure accessibility of student work.
John Carroll does its best to provide students with the most up-to-date software possible. The latest version of Microsoft Office is available to all students. AutoCAD and Adobe Creative Suite software packages give students experience with industry standard productivity programs.

Veracross
Veracross is John Carroll’s enrollment, event and school information management system. Parents have the ability to access their student’s academic information, including assignments, grades and attendance information. Teachers generally update grades in Veracross bi-weekly.

Minimum System Recommendations if Purchasing Elsewhere:
- New for incoming students Fall 2021 - Computer must be a Tablet PC with a keyboard, stylus and touchscreen. NO slate versions, MacOS or iOS devices, Droids, Chromebooks or smart phones. Windows 10 or 11 only.
- Windows 10 or 11 Professional (HOME VERSIONS are not recommended or supported).
- Intel i-series processor
- 16 GB RAM
- 100+ GB hard drive recommended
- WLAN : 802.11ac (must work with 5GHz wifi - the JC network does not support 2.4Ghz wireless adapters)
